A distribution board (also known as a service panel or breaker box) is a centralized collection of circuit breakers, fuses, and/or relays used to control and protect the wiring in a home. Exposed wires represent a serious hazard within any structure, from a simple appliance cord to permanent wiring concealed within walls.
